Cork Spring League & Family Day

SI Timing for Brown to Red courses

BROWN COURSE 8.5 km, 70 m climb, 31 controls 
BLUE COURSE 6.4 km, 50 m, 24 c
GREEN COURSE 5.0 km, 40 m, 19 c
RED COURSE 3.5 km, 30 m, 14 c
ORANGE COURSE 2.5 km, 20 m, 15 c

Event entry fees: Families €20, adults €8, students €6, juniors €5. Pre-entry required to guarantee that maps are available for you on the day. Some entries accepted on the day but mainly for the shortest course. Entries on-line at www.orienteering.ie before 6 pm the previous day. If you are unable to enter on orienteering.ie web site before 6 pm the previous day or if you miss the 6 pm deadline then send e-mail to  bishopstownoc@gmail.com before 8 pm the previous day (include names, courses required and number of maps required per course; SI card number). SI cards can be hired on the day at €1 (€35 if lost or damaged). For all events, unless otherwise stated Start Times are 10.30 am to 12 noon and courses close at 1 pm. GROUP RATES available from bishopstownoc@gmail.com. T&C's apply
